INSEAD Need-Based Scholarship for International Students, 2018

INSEAD Business School is pleased to offer Need-Based scholarship for students of developing countries. The scholarship is awarded for  program at school.

The program was generously created via endowed scholarship fund targeted at students from emerging markets. Their intention is to help build human capacity and to create economic and social value in the most economically challenged regions of the world.

INSEAD is a graduate business school with campuses in Europe offers various academic programs including a full-time Master of Business Administration (MBA) program, executive MBA (EMBA) program, a master in Finance program, a PhD in management program, and a variety of executive education programs.

Candidates from emerging/developing countries can apply. Applicants from outside the home country will often need to meet specific English language/other language requirements in order to be able to study there.

  • Course Level: Scholarship is available for pursuing a master degree program at INSEAD Business School.
  • Study Subject(s): Scholarship is awarded for MBA program at INSEAD Business School.
  • Scholarship Award: Scholarship has a value of Up to €25,000.
  • Scholarship can be taken in INSEAD Campuses

Eligibility:

Candidates must demonstrate proven financial need and be able to provide evidence of their financial accounts. Applicants may be asked to submit additional documentation during the application process. Preference will be given to candidates residing in emerging/developing countries and for those who will have limited access to loans.

Nationality: International students can apply for the need-based scholarship. Preference will be given to candidates residing in emerging/developing countries and for those who will have limited access to loans.

How to Apply

  • How to Apply: The mode of applying is online. Apply and submit essays online (one application for all awards). In addition, please forward supporting documents (no originals or legal certification required), irrespective of campus choice, to the MBA Financing Office. List of documents required:
  • Proof of salary (latest salary slip or a letter from their employer);
  • Bank statements for the last three months that will reflect your checking and savings accounts. An on-line overview is accepted.
  • If they have extenuating/exceptional circumstances in the past year (supporting dependents’ education, medical care, bankruptcy, etc.), provide relevant documentation.

    • GMAT: GMAT reporting code (through Pearson Vue) is INSEAD: DL3-S8-89 MBA, Full Time. INSEAD does not have a minimum required GMAT score. Rather than focusing on the overall score, they assess individual results in the quantitative and verbal sections of the exam. They need a student to demonstrate their strengths in both. In order to be competitive, the student should aim to achieve a score at or above the 70 – 75 percentiles in both the quantitative and verbal sections.
    • GRE: INSEAD accepts GRE scores. The ETS code to report the score to INSEAD is 0970 and the score is valid for five years. In order to be competitive, the applicant should aim to achieve a score at or above the 80th percentiles in both the quantitative and verbal sections.

    English Language Requirements: TOEFL IBT: 105; TOEFL CBT: 260; TOEFL PBT: 620; TOEIC (all four parts are required): Listening and Reading: 950 – TOEIC Writing: 170 – TOEIC Speaking: 190; IELTS Academic or General: 7.5; PTE Academic: 72; and CPE: B.
